summaryrefslogtreecommitdiff
path: root/netsock.c
diff options
context:
space:
mode:
authorLuigi Rizzo <rizzo@icir.org>2006-05-09 16:19:24 +0000
committerLuigi Rizzo <rizzo@icir.org>2006-05-09 16:19:24 +0000
commit674c5e9b0b02cde4ad924ba4ff3a1f6eb3e66a05 (patch)
tree6b2bb069d03a9d7905821685b917077cc8999477 /netsock.c
parent2b3ae24942eb21c38ad049443302e6bdaf43e856 (diff)
clear memory before passing to ASTOBJ_INIT
Mayne it is unnecessary, but otherwise there code believes the mutex is already initialized. git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@26166 65c4cc65-6c06-0410-ace0-fbb531ad65f3
Diffstat (limited to 'netsock.c')
-rw-r--r--netsock.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/netsock.c b/netsock.c
index 4d504cb29..a7799e967 100644
--- a/netsock.c
+++ b/netsock.c
@@ -149,7 +149,7 @@ struct ast_netsock *ast_netsock_bindaddr(struct ast_netsock_list *list, struct i
if (setsockopt(netsocket, IPPROTO_IP, IP_TOS, &tos, sizeof(tos)))
ast_log(LOG_WARNING, "Unable to set TOS to %d\n", tos);
- ns = malloc(sizeof(struct ast_netsock));
+ ns = ast_calloc(1, sizeof(struct ast_netsock));
if (ns) {
/* Establish I/O callback for socket read */
ioref = ast_io_add(ioc, netsocket, callback, AST_IO_IN, ns);